首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    数据透视表里的“计算字段”结果怎么是错的?

    小勤:透视表里这个求和怎么是错的啊? 正确的应该是这样的啊: 大海:这个销售利润怎么算出来的? 小勤:添加“计算字段”,然后放到透视表里。公式应该没有错吧?...大海:这个通过计算字段来求解还真是错的。 小勤:为什么呢?透视表那个结果到底怎么来的?...大海:其实是这样的,计算字段里会先将每个字段的内容求和,然后再按计算字段的公式进行求值,所以你前面的那个错误结果其实是这样得来的: 小勤:原来这样!居然先分别求和之后再算,怪不得出错了。...但为什么我添加的库存结存数没问题啊? 大海:库存结存数的计算是求入库和出库的差值,”先分别求差值再求和”跟“先求和再求差值“的结果是一样的。 小勤:对哦。那像销售利润那种要先乘然后再减的情况怎么办?...大海:我看你的数据表是用Power Query从多个表汇总的,既然这样,可以直接在Power Query里添加自定义列: 这样,把每一行产品的销售利润先算出来,这样到了数据透视表的时候就可以直接用了

    2.2K10

    Science头条:你的皮肤里早已有癌症突变

    英国Wellcome Trust Sanger Institute的研究人员研究了无癌的眼睑皮肤样本,发现上百个克隆细胞群穿插在整个正常组织,而重要的是,就这么小块的皮肤组织里的细胞里含有的癌症关联的突变...研究人员选择采样皮肤细胞部分原因是有证据表明,正常皮肤中含有肿瘤抑制基因p53突变的细胞克隆。 研究人员发现每兆碱基大约有5个突变,类似于某些癌症的高突变程度。一些突变是存在于皮肤的鳞状细胞癌。...74个基因中只有6个基因突变是会导致生长的优势基因。NOTCH1,其参与干细胞调节,是检测的样品中最常见的突变。...“可能你需要更多的驱动突变得到一个有力的克隆,即会变成癌症”他说。“另一种解释是,拥有这些突变的细胞类型是至关重要的。”因为皮肤细胞一直在改变,只有干细胞或祖细胞是持续不变的,才能癌变。...作为大数据文摘的志愿者群,我们中有不少人从事医疗大数据相关工作,关心医疗大数据的发展,愿意通过这个专栏,和大家一起分享医疗大数据的点点滴滴。

    61060

    你关心的不在头条,在这个小程序里

    小程序体验师:陈柄彤 你有没有因为各种各样的原因错过一些自己感兴趣的东西?有没有在闲暇时间抱着手机翻来翻去不知道该干什么的时候? 如果有,那你可能就需要一个小程序:一订追踪小助手。...内容集合,替你节省时间 一订追踪小助手集合了各种新闻资讯、杂志、自媒体等等并且可以自由订阅,你可以直接在小程序里查看,节省了搜索或者切换时间。...内容丰富,不会无聊 闲暇时间多的时候,刷完了微博,逛完了淘宝,闲得不知所措,特别难受。 这时,小程序内各种各样的资讯、频道、热门推荐来给你解闷。...你可以一个个地看自己感兴趣的内容,当人沉浸在某个事物的时候,时间总是过得特别快,肯定不会无聊。 「我的创建」,帮你抢到「沙发」 想要第一时间知道「爱豆」的社交账号动态?「一订追踪小助手」也能帮到你。...「一订追踪助手」小程序使用链接 https://minapp.com/miniapp/5097/ 从某些层面来说,「一订追踪小助手」可以说是我的救星了,将我从浩繁的信息中拯救出来,只看自己关心的内容。

    37720

    技术分享 | MemAvailable 是怎么计算的

    min_free_kbyteskswapd 是专门用来定期回收内存的进程。...而 watermarkmin 的大小等于内核参数 min_free_kbytes 的值,其他几个水位的关系是:watermarklow = watermarkmin*5/4watermarkhigh =...MemAvailable 是怎么计算的,接下来就很简单了,先查看 min_free_kbytes 的设置:[root@observer2 ~]# cat /proc/sys/vm/min_free_kbytes20971522G...,不得不说这个点很细节,因为:系统会根据内存大小自动计算出 min_free_kbytes 大小,但并不是线性关系,取值范围是 128K-64M,如果系统开启了大页,则最大值通常会超过 64M,但也不会很大...相反如果设置的很大,则 watermarkmin/low/high 这3个水位都会很大,经常触发内存回收,使内存利用率降低。所以为系统预留2G内存十分合理,是一个很容易被忽略的优化点。

    1.4K100

    计算机是怎么理解人类语言的?

    具体要做的事情,就是让计算机“明白”人类正常讲话时使用的语言,而不是几个英文关键字加一堆参数的格式化的指令。 这是怎么做到的呢?...这个事物是我们头脑中知识库图谱里的一个节点,和周围若干节点直接相连,和更多节点间接相连…… 计算机如何理解自然语言 我们用键盘敲出“苹果”两个字的时候,计算机并不会幻视出一个水果,也不会像人那样“意识到...怎么利用这些关联,就要看具体的处理需求了。 计算机处理自然语言必经由两个步骤:i)数值化和ii)计算。 换句话说,机器理解人类语言,需要把“人话”转化成一系列数值,再对这些数值进行计算。 I....模型是怎么得到的? 模型是基于数据,经由训练得到的。 训练又是怎么回事? 当我们把模型当做y=f(x)时,x就是其中的自变量,y是因变量。...用于训练模型的数据有个专名的名称称呼它们:训练数据。训练数据的集合叫做训练集。 将训练数据输入给算法进行计算,最终就得到了我们想要的模型:训练数据 + 算法 => 模型 ?

    1.5K80

    Power Query里的数据怎么无法返回Excel里了?

    最近,又一大波朋友开始接触Power Query,于是,在操作过程中频发基础问题,对于这些问题,我在前期的基础文章里基本都有涉及,但因为问题本身比较简单,所以并没有独立成相应的文章,但是,...小新:我在Power Query里处理完的数据怎么无法返回Excel了啊? 大海:哦?还有这种事情? 小新:你看,这里的“关闭并上载至...“按钮都灰掉了。 大海:啊。原来是这个问题。...Power Query里的数据上载后,在Power Query里就不能直接改数据的上载方式了。但是,可以回到Excel里改。非常简单: 1. 在数据菜单里单击“显示查询” 2....右击需要修改上载方式的查询,单击“加载到...”按钮 3.在弹出的对话框中即可修改数据加载方式 小新:原来这样啊。...大海:其实,这些内容在我前期的基础文章里都有涉及,而且都不厌其烦不怕重复地写了所有操作步骤。所以,建议先去把我原来写的一些基础系列的文章跟着练一遍。 小新:好的。一定好好看!

    3K10

    我是怎么在golang里实现单例的

    在go里实现单例模式有多种方式: 基于lock 基于init函数 基于sync.Once 本文介绍基于sync.Once的方式来实现单例,熟练掌握这种模式,并理解其底层原理,对大部分人来讲已经完全够用了...基于sync.Once实现单例 // 其他package也可见,在其他地方也可以new新对象 // 但是最终调用Conn()方法时,都是用的single这个单例 // 1 type Driver struct...,都会执行once.Do()方法,只不过参数func()只会被执行一次 // 若并发执行once.Do(),多个协程会阻塞,因内部是通过Mutex来控制 once.Do(func() { single...很遗憾,无法将构造函数改成private,也就是说,在包外部是可以通过new(Driver)来创建新的对象。...但无论是哪个对象,对公开方法Conn()的调用,最终都是由单例single来执行的。 欢迎您随时交流!

    57200

    计算机是怎么工作的

    ; 2.指令 指令是我们的CPU指令内容的最小的单元,我们需要把让这个计算机想要执行的内容分解成为一个一个的指令,这样这个CPU才可以按照我们的需求进行工作; 3.操作系统 3.1基本介绍 内核:操作系统里面最核心的部件...,管理硬件设备,且提供完整的支持(给应用程序); 操作系统本质上就是软件,是管理我们的整个计算机系统的硬件的软件资源的一个软件,给我们用户提供接口,为其他的软件提供环境,是我们的计算机体系里面的最基本的系统软件...,使得我们的用户不需要进行很多的了解,就可以对于这个计算机进行操作得到我们想要的结果,但是不需要特别理解这个计算机的底层逻辑,这个就是封装的思想; 这个接口分为命令接口,例如我们的这个cmd命令行窗口,...,计算机如何做出来应答之类的,计算机怎么知道我们点击的什么地方,这个就是设备驱动的内容)当涉及到多核CPU的时候,我们需要进行这个CPU的切换,也属于原语; 时钟管理:实现计时的功能; 中断管理:负责实现管理中断机制...; 4.进程 一个进程就是一个任务,本质上就是一个已经跑起来的程序; 在电脑上面可以通过任务管理器,就可以看到当前正在执行的进程,也就是任务; 一个计算机,只要一开机,基本上就有80-100个进程,有的是系统创建的

    12310

    云计算到底是怎么玩的?

    小型机房变成了大型机房,就有了IDC(Internet Data Center,互联网数据中心)。...云计算 是不是觉得太简单?别急,开始深入。 云计算的道理是简单的,说白了,就是把计算机资源集中起来,放在网络上。但是,云计算的实现方式,就复杂了。...这么多样化多层次的云计算服务,阿里、华为们又是怎么提供的呢? 难道说,人工安排?—— 如果你要八核CPU、16GB内存、500GB硬盘的服务器,阿里临时安排工程师帮你组装?...如果你要装CentOS 7.2(一种类Linux操作系统),MySQL 5.5.60(一种数据库系统),阿里也临时让工程师帮你安装配置? 这显然是不可能的,耗不起人力,也等不起时间。...同一个需求,会有很多不同的技术来实现。同一个技术,往往又有多个不同的厂家互相竞争。所以,概念和名词就会特别多,发展变化也会很快。 不管怎么说,梳理清楚最关键的名词概念,是学好云计算的第一步。

    1.6K10

    什么是边缘计算器?边缘计算器单价是怎么计算的?

    伴随着云计算、云服务器等云技术领域的出现,互联网技术也出现了再一次革新,出现了很多和云技术相关的概念,比如边缘计算器。...边缘计算器是目前网络上较为热门的一个概念,下面简单为大家介绍什么是边缘计算器以及边缘计算器单价是如何计算的。...什么是边缘计算器 想了解什么是边缘计算器,首先需要了解边缘这个概念,边缘也就是在网络结构中处于网络外围的一些终端设备,边缘计算器就是能够让这些外围设备进行数据处理的一种服务器,较为常见的手机,路由器等设备...边缘计算器单价是如何计算的 想要使用边缘计算服务,必须要使用边缘计算器,那么边缘计算器单价是如何计算的呢? 1、按照实际用量计费。...以上分别为大家介绍了什么是边缘计算器以及边缘计算器单价是如何计算的,边缘计算器的单价并没有什么统一的标准,全国各个地区的单价都不太一样,如果想知道具体单价的话可以到网络上进行咨询。

    1.4K40

    Python 里 and、or 的计算规则

    bool('') == False bool(0) == False 所有变量的位操作都是通过强制转换成bool实现的,并且表达式的值是从左到右第一个能够确定表达式的值的变量。...如果有一个是假,那么返回假 2. 在纯or语句中,只要有一个表达式不是假的话,那么就返回这个表达式的值。只有所有都是假,才返回假 3....数字和字符串之间、字符串之间的逻辑操作规律是: 对于and操作符: 只要左边的表达式为真,整个表达式返回的值是右边表达式的值,否则,返回左边表达式的值 对于or操作符: 只要两边的表达式为真,整个表达式的结果是左边表达式的值...如果是一真一假,返回真值表达式的值 如果两个都是假,比如空值和0,返回的是右边的值。...(空值或0) 总结一句话就是:无论操作符是哪个,最后的结果一定是按照计算顺序能最快判断出结果的那个表达式决定的 举例: ?

    94090

    我往Redis里写的数据怎么没了?

    1、我往Redis里写的数据怎么没了? 使用Redis的同学你要明白一点,你为什么用Redis?用redis的作用是什么?用redis的好处是什么?凡事多思考一下为什么,多想想背后的原因。...就在不久前有朋友跟我说过,说他们生产环境的Redis怎么经常会丢掉一些数据?写进去了,过一会儿可能就没了。我的天啊,你问这个问题就说明Redis你就没用对啊。Redis是缓存,你给当存储了用了是吧?...举例,Redis 内存一共是10个G,你现在往里面写了5个G的数据,然后你对这些数据全都设置了10分钟之后过期,结果10分钟之后,你再来查看看,Redis的内存使用率怎么还是50%呢?...5个G的数据都过期了,我从redis里查,是查不到了,结果过期的数据为啥还占用着Redis的内存呢。...但是实际上这还是有问题的,如果定期删除漏掉了很多过期key,然后你也没及时去查,也就没走惰性删除,此时会怎么样?如果大量过期key堆积在内存里,导致redis内存块耗尽了,咋整?

    1.1K20

    延时队列我在项目里是怎么实现的?

    肯定要判断时间啊,不判断时间怎么知道我要延迟的消息什么时候执行。明白了这点之后,我们再来别的方案。因为在生产环境中是不太可能使用 JDK 原生延迟队列的,它是没有持久化的,重启就会导致数据丢失。...当 austin 项目使用内存队列去解耦处理数据已经有人提出服务器重启的时候该怎么办,我的解决思路就是通过优雅关闭服务器这种手段去尽量避免数据丢失,而延迟队列这种就不能这么干了,我们等不了这么久的。...答案显而易见:Redis 和消息队列 (Kafka/RocketMQ/RabbmitMQ 等)我们先来看 Redis 里提供了一种数据结构叫做 zset,它是可排序的集合并且 Redis 原生就支持持久化...RabbmitMQ 它的延迟队列机制本质上也是通过 TTL(Time To Live 消息存活的时间)所实现的,当队列里的元素触发了过期时,会被送往到 Dead Letter Exchanges(死信队列中...总结这篇文章主要讲述了如果我们要使用延时队列,我们可以有什么方案,他们的设计是怎么样的。

    82840

    国外是怎么学习计算机的?

    微信的好友列表里就有在德国、英国、日本、美国等国家留学的同学,每次遇到这些网友,我都喜欢问一个问题:你们那里是怎么教计算机的? 在跟他们的聊天对话中,我了解到了不同国家在计算机教育方面的差异。...比如C语言贴近计算机系统,Python库多而且语法简单,最受欢迎的是Java,这家伙还顺带黑了一把C++ 这位答主强调的是:编程不要只看书,要动手实践,必须要在实际使用中才能掌握它。...在他们的计算机学习项目里,给出了计算机自学的完整路径,从初级到高级需要学习的课程、书籍、视频等等。这里面的课程来自哈佛大学,普林斯顿大学,麻省理工学院等等,质量非常上乘。...3、该如何学习C++ C++作为众多编程语言中难度排名前列的存在,国外的朋友又是怎么学习它的呢? 国外的程序员也喜欢玩梗啊,21天精通C++的梗图你看过吗?...不知道有没有在国外的朋友在看这篇文章,可以在评论区聊聊自己所在的地方是如何学习计算机的,跟国内有什么不同呢?

    1.4K20

    云计算到底是怎么玩的?

    小型机房变成了大型机房,就有了IDC(Internet Data Center,互联网数据中心)。...云计算 是不是觉得太简单?别急,开始深入。 云计算的道理是简单的,说白了,就是把计算机资源集中起来,放在网络上。但是,云计算的实现方式,就复杂了。...这么多样化多层次的云计算服务,阿里、华为们又是怎么提供的呢? 难道说,人工安排?—— 如果你要八核CPU、16GB内存、500GB硬盘的服务器,阿里临时安排工程师帮你组装?...如果你要装CentOS 7.2(一种类Linux操作系统),MySQL 5.5.60(一种数据库系统),阿里也临时让工程师帮你安装配置? 这显然是不可能的,耗不起人力,也等不起时间。...同一个需求,会有很多不同的技术来实现。同一个技术,往往又有多个不同的厂家互相竞争。所以,概念和名词就会特别多,发展变化也会很快。 不管怎么说,梳理清楚最关键的名词概念,是学好云计算的第一步。

    1.7K30

    这个XML里的数据怎么提取不出来?

    前些天,有朋友在问,为什么这个XML中的数据用Power Query里的“分析-XML”功能提取不出来?...其实,显示这个错误的意思就是:这个不是标准的XML,Power Query里自然也不能准确识别。...因为,标准的XML大概有以下两种表示形式(名称是我自己起的,可能不专业,仅为易于理解): 1、元素嵌套式 2、属性罗列式 那么,对于问题中的格式,虽然看起来有点儿像属性的罗列式,但实际上又将每个元素...(fromAcct.actNo……)进行了罗列,而用了同一个属性(a),所以,类似这种规则比较明显(某些系统开发过程中按需要自定义的格式)而又不是规范XML的情况,如果要用Power Query来提取其中的数据...经过这样的替换转换成标准的XML格式后,就可以用“分析-XML”功能来进行数据的提取了: 另外还有Json格式的内容也可能会有类似的情况,大都可以通过类似的思路进行转换后来进行数据的提取

    1.1K20
    领券